Defining the AI Phenomenon
Artificial intelligence, simply put, is the simulation of human intelligence in machines programmed to think and learn. This technology has evolved from being a novel concept to a revolutionary force reshaping industries across the globe. From automated customer service to sophisticated data analytics, AI presents opportunities that, if harnessed correctly, can enhance operational efficiency, improve customer experiences, and ultimately, drive profitability. In today's business environment, remaining competitive requires not only an understanding of what AI can do but also an active engagement with its applications.
Why Businesses Should Embrace AI
Rather than fearing the advent of AI, businesses must recognize its capabilities as a tool for innovation. Integrating AI can lead to:
- Improved Efficiency: Automated processes save time and reduce human error, enabling staff to focus on more strategic tasks. For instance, companies can automate invoicing, manage customer inquiries, and handle inventory tracking efficiently.
- Enhanced Decision-Making: By leveraging data analytics, companies gain valuable insights that inform better decision-making. AI algorithms can analyze trends in real-time, helping leaders pivot their strategies swiftly and effectively.
- Personalized Customer Experiences: AI enables businesses to tailor services to the unique preferences of individual customers. For example, recommendations based on user behavior can enhance engagement, fostering loyalty and satisfaction.
Taking a proactive stance towards AI can result in a significant competitive edge. Companies that integrate AI services have reported increases in productivity and sales, highlighting the tangible benefits of adapting early.
Common Misconceptions About AI
Despite the potential benefits, several misconceptions persist about AI's role. A frequently held belief is that AI will entirely replace human jobs. While it is true that automation may lead to job displacement in some areas, it will also create new opportunities that require human expertise, particularly in managing and improving AI systems. Moreover, many positions will evolve rather than disappear, allowing workers to transition into roles that emphasize creativity and emotional intelligence—traits that AI cannot replicate.
The Importance of Adaptation
In the context of small businesses, those unprepared for the AI revolution may face dire consequences. The key lies in adaptation. Entrepreneurs must invest in learning about AI tools and consider how to implement them strategically within their operations. For example, a local restaurant might employ AI for inventory management to reduce waste and optimize stock levels, while a real estate agency could use AI-driven analytics for market predictions and client outreach strategies. Additionally, exploring partnerships with tech platforms that offer AI services can streamline the adoption process.
Incorporating AI in Day-to-Day Operations
As businesses weigh the benefits of AI, understanding how to incorporate it into daily operations becomes crucial. Industries such as retail are already leveraging AI technologies like chatbots for enhanced customer service. For example, instead of a customer waiting for hours to get queries answered, automated systems can provide immediate responses at any time of the day. Other examples include AI-driven marketing tools that analyze customer behavior and preferences, creating targeted campaigns that yield better conversion rates.

Actionable Insights for Business Leaders
For business leaders contemplating the incorporation of AI, it's important to take concrete steps:
- Educate Yourself: Understand the different AI technologies available, such as machine learning and natural language processing, and how they can specifically benefit your business.
- Start Small: Implement AI in smaller, manageable tasks before rolling it out across the entire organization. This will help in identifying challenges without overwhelming the entire system.
- Monitor Developments: Keep an eye on how competitors are using AI and adjust your strategy accordingly. Consistent reevaluation can drive innovation and continuous improvement.
- Cultivate a Culture of Innovation: Encourage team members to propose AI-driven ideas. A culture that embraces change while valuing input from all employees can enhance creativity.
